Filing 24 RULING AND ORDER granting Defendant's 5 Motion to Dismiss for Failure to State a Claim and 6 Motion for Summary Judgment. Plaintiffs claims against Warden Tanner,Warden McCain, and Secretary Leblanc in their official capacities are DISMI SSED. Plaintiffs claims against LDPSC are DISMISSED. Plaintiffs unconstitutional policies and procedures claims and failure to train and supervise claims against Warden Tanner, Warden McCain, and Secretary Leblanc are DISMISSED. Plaintiff's 42 U.S.C. § 1983 claims against Warden Tanner in his individual capacity are DISMISSED. Plaintiff's § 1983 claims against Warden McCain in his individual capacity are DISMISSED with PREJUDICE. Plaintiff's§ 1983 claims again st Secretary LeBlanc in his individual capacity are DISMISSED with PREJUDICE. Plaintiff's state law claims against Warden Tanner, Warden McCain, and Secretary LeBlanc are DISMISSED WITHOUT PREJUDICE. Signed by Chief Judge Brian A. Jackson on 9/28/2017. (LLH) |
